Vega Posted April 7, 2014 Group: Member Topic Count: 303 Content Count: 5,982 Reputation: 109 Days Won: 2 Joined: 01/12/2008 Author Share Posted April 7, 2014 (edited) Really hoping that Oliver Antigua joins his brother Orlando here at USF. If that happens we could be gaining a top 50 player in the 2014 class in Dominican PF Angel Delgado much to the dismay of the Pirates fans. Delgado has only been in the US for a very short time and he developed a close relationship with the Antiguas while playing for them on the Dominican National Team. He was recruited by the likes of Kentucky, Georgetown, and Louisville, but Kentucky never offered. Struggling Seton Hall head coach Kevin Willard hired Oliver to not only help recruit the NY/NJ area, but get Delgado to come along with him and that's what happened. Word was that Delgado, who's English is still very limited, felt more comfortable playing for a coach that speaks his language. According to Rivals Delgado hasn't signed his LOI with the Pirates so IF Oliver does come on board, I'm not saying it will happen but it's a possibility and something to a least keep an eye on.
